DNM Trzpień 210 mm is a 210 mm spindle shaft designed for use in compatible machinery and assemblies. The component provides a defined cylindrical length and seating surface intended for mounting, rotation or coupling tasks where a precise 210 mm spindle is required. It is supplied as a single shaft element suitable for repair, replacement and routine equipment maintenance in workshops and production environments that accept DNM-compatible parts.
The spindle shaft offers a fixed 210 mm length that simplifies alignment and installation in systems designed for this dimension. Machined for concentricity and consistent diameter, the part enables predictable fit with bearings, couplings or tooling fixtures. Its straightforward geometry and single-piece construction reduce the number of mating parts and potential play, supporting stable rotation and repeatable positioning.
Measure mating component dimensions and bearing bores to confirm compatibility with the 210 mm spindle shaft before installation. Install the shaft into the appropriate housing or fixture, ensuring proper seating and alignment. Use recommended fastening methods for the machinery in question, such as set screws, retaining rings or threaded collars, and verify concentricity with measuring tools. After installation, perform a run-in check at low speed and inspect for excessive play or vibration before returning the equipment to normal operation.
For reliable operation, clean contact surfaces prior to assembly, apply appropriate lubrication to bearings and interfaces, and follow the equipment manufacturer's tolerances for shaft fits and fastening torque. Regular inspection for wear or corrosion will extend service life and maintain performance.
